Harold W. Lewis, 25, sits with his son Gary Lewis 20 months, at Jefferson park police station last night. Lewis surrendered to police when he found out that he was wanted by California authorities on warrants charging him with child stealing and kidnapping. Los Angeles County sheriff's deputies reported that Lewis took the child from his former wife, Mrs. Olga Marie Lewis, 25, at San Gabriel, calif. Jan.27, after threatening to kill himself and the boy with a bottle of nitroglycerine.
